Qualigence International Welcomes Greg Amorose as Director of Business Development to Spearhead Key Industry Initiatives

Livonia, MI – [January 16, 2024] – Qualigence International, a renowned leader in research, sourcing, and recruiting talent acquisition services, proudly announces the appointment of Greg Amorose as Director of Business Development. With over 15 years of experience in the research, sourcing, and recruiting domain, Greg brings a wealth of knowledge and expertise, particularly in the agency and corporate sectors.

Greg Amorose’s career began at Qualigence International, where he significantly contributed to the company’s growth by leading the Research Department. His journey then took him to Oracle Corporation, where he played a pivotal role in establishing a research function within the Talent Advisory Organization, greatly benefiting Oracle’s North America Sales and Marketing recruiting efforts.

In his career, Greg has demonstrated versatility and leadership in various roles, transitioning from research to recruitment, where he contributed to several Oracle business units, including Enterprise Apps, Hospitality Global Business Unit, and Construction & Engineering Global Business Unit. His brief tenure at Chewy as a Sr. Technical Sourcer and subsequent return to Oracle as the Lead Recruiter for the North America Cloud Engineering organization further underscored his diverse skill set.

As Director of Business Development at Qualigence International, Greg Amorose will focus on expanding the company’s reach in critical sectors such as Hospitality, the Tech Sector, and Energy/Utilities. His deep understanding of these industries and his strategic vision position him to drive substantial growth and innovation.
